winemaker training
Gain expertise in crafting cool-climate Chardonnay and Pinot Noir wines from harvest through to bottling. The training covers essential techniques like precise fermentation management, strategic oak and vessel choices, blending for distinctive styles, laboratory testing, record-keeping, and proactive risk prevention to transform vineyard grapes into high-quality, market-competitive wines that remain stable and expressive.

What will I learn?
This course equips you with hands-on skills to handle cool-climate Chardonnay and Pinot Noir winemaking from crushing grapes to bottling. You will master yeast selection, nutrient management, temperature regulation, cap handling, oak usage strategies, malolactic fermentation, sulfite application, oxygen management, sanitation protocols, risk mitigation, laboratory analysis, blending techniques, and detailed record-keeping to produce consistent, clean, stable, and fruit-forward wines.

Develop skills
- Master precise fermentation control through temperature management, nutrient addition, and hygienic yeast handling.
- Develop robust defenses against spoilage, including prevention of stuck ferments, volatile acidity, Brettanomyces, and oxidation.
- Make informed decisions on oak selection and blending to craft signature Chardonnay and Pinot Noir styles.
- Acquire laboratory testing proficiency and skills for maintaining accurate, compliant winery records.
- Implement effective aging strategies, managing malolactic fermentation, sulfur dioxide levels, oxygen exposure, and racking for optimal wine stability.
